Tom Petty (Lead Vocal), Tom Petty (Background Vocal), Tom Petty (Acoustic Guitar), Mike/Michael Campbell (Acoustic Guitar), Mike/Michael Campbell (Slide Guitar (Solo)), Howie Epstein (Background Vocals), Stan Lynch (Drums), Stan Lynch (Percussion), Jeff Lynne (Guitars), Jeff Lynne (Synthesizer), Jeff Lynne (Electric Piano), Jeff Lynne (Bass Guitar), Jeff Lynne (Background Vocal), Jeff Lynne (Produced By), Tom Petty (Produced By), Mike/Michael Campbell (Produced By), Richard Dodd (Engineered By), Richard Dodd (Mixed By) | Comments | Recorded and mixed at: Rumbo Recorders, Canoga Park, CA (MCA Records) Jeff Lynne appears courtesy of Reprise Records "I quite liked 'Learning To Fly,'" Tom says. "I got it from a pilot on television. He said there's not much to learning to fly. The difficult thing is coming down. And I thought, 'Yeah, that's true.' The song came pretty quickly after that. I still like that song and still perform it." Howie notes, "That song, and a lot of the other songs from Into the Great Wide Open, really came alive on tour. I suppose when doing that album the formula was pretty well worn." The promotional music video was directed by Julien Temple. | Appears On | | Performance #2: | |
